1990 and 1996 instrument cluster
My instrument cluster for my 90 vette has some issues with the tach and such. I had gone to a salvage yard and there is a 96 cluster in a car.
I have run into a bit of a conundrum.
I have seen that some say the clusters between the two are not physically interchangeable and some say they are.
Some I have found saying all you need to do is replace the "newer" LCD screen with the original screen and it will work.
There are a couple things off the car that I want to buy, but I want to be 100% sure I can swap the clusters before I pay for it and cant return it. I have a '96 cluster in my '90. You need to use a 90/91 LCD and add a couple jumpers to make the right warning lights show-up. If you can read a wiring diagram and handle a soldering iron, it's pretty easy. The same for the DIC and the '96 C68 works with no mods.
